Merrick's multiple piece rate system: it is an improvement over Taylor's differential plan. According to this plan, three piece rates for a job are fixed. None of these three piece rates are fixed below the normal level. These three rates are applied in the manner given below:
Merits of Merrick's multiple piece rate system:
1. This plan is liberal for the efficient workers. The workers producing more get their wages at increasing rates.
2. There is also no sudden rise in the wages at one point.
3. It has all merits of Taylor's differential plan.
A demerit of Merrick's multiple piece rate system:
1. The system does not guarantee minimum wages for the workers.
2. There is wide gap in slabs. All workers producing 1 per cent to 83 per cent of the standard output are considered as sub standard workers and are paid at the same price rate.
3. The general criticism levelled again this is also applies to it.
